Aluminum-free deodorants focus on neutralizing odors rather than blocking sweat. They use natural ingredients that allow the body to continue its natural sweating process, which is essential for regulating body temperature and eliminating toxins. This approach not only addresses the concerns associated with aluminum but also supports overall health and well-being.

Before using a new deodorant, it's advisable to perform a patch test on a small area of the skin to determine if any adverse reactions occur. This precautionary step can help prevent larger issues and ensure that the product is suitable for your skin type.
Transitioning to a natural deodorant may involve an adjustment period as your body adapts to the absence of synthetic chemicals. During this time, you may notice increased sweating or odor, but these effects usually subside with consistent use.

Research has suggested that aluminum in deodorants may be absorbed through the skin and contribute to health issues such as breast cancer and Alzheimer's disease. While studies are ongoing, the uncertainty surrounding aluminum's safety has led many to err on the side of caution and choose deodorants formulated without it.
